#e653d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e653d1 is composed of 90.2% red, 32.5%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 9.1%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 308.6 degrees, a saturation of 74.6% and a lightness of 61.4%. #e653d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6ff with #cd00a3.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

#e653d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e653d1 has RGB values of R:230, G:83,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.09,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15094737.

Shades and Tints of #e653d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#10020e is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#e653d1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a297a0 is the less saturated color, while #fd3ce1 is the most saturated one.
